“He dont like that prissy dress.” Jason said. “You think you’re grown up, dont you. You think you’re better than anybody else, dont you. Prissy.”

“You shut your mouth.” Caddy said, “You dirty little beast. Benjy.”

“Just because you are fourteen, you think you’re grown up, dont you.” Jason said. “You think you’re something. Dont you.”

“Hush, Benjy.” Caddy said. “You’ll disturb Mother. Hush.”

But I didn’t hush, and when she went away I fol­lowed, and she stopped on the stairs and waited and I stopped too.

“What is it, Benjy.” Caddy said, “Tell Caddy. She’ll do it. Try.”

“Candace.” Mother said.

“Yessum.” Caddy said.

“Why are you teasing him.” Mother said. “Bring him here.”

We went to Mother’s room, where she was ly­ing with the sickness on a cloth on her head.

“What is the matter now.” Mother said. “Benjamin.”

“Benjy.” Caddy said. She came again, but I went away.

“You must have done something to him.” Mother said. “Why wont you let him alone, so I can have some peace. Give him the box and please go on and let him alone.”
